Parents and Republican lawmakers are raising concerns and seeking clarification regarding allegations that a male Space Camp counselor, who identifies as a female, was granted access to the girl’s dormitories.
Expressing his concerns, Clay Yarbrough of Huntsville, Alabama, took to his Facebook page to discuss the employment of a transgender counselor at the U.S. Space and Rocket Center.
“My daughter was planning on going to space camp next week, but we have just discovered that this person is a team leader and a hall monitor in the girls dorms, and occasionally has the opportunity to be alone in the halls at night,” Yarbrough wrote in a now-viral post. “This individual identifies as a different gender, and their identity is accepted.”
“It’s puzzling to have a transgender person in charge of boys and girls at a space camp in Huntsville, Alabama,” Sen. Tommy Tuberville told 1819News.com. Rep. Dale Strong (R-AL) called for the termination of the male counselor.
“The U.S. Space and Rocket Center has always been dedicated to promoting science-based education in North Alabama,” Strong told 1819News.com. “As an educational institution for our nation’s children, it is of utmost importance to prioritize their safety and well-being. I urge the Center to take immediate action by removing this individual and conducting a safety review to assess the potential harm and damages they may have unintentionally caused to children.
The U.S. Space and Rocket Center released a statement stating that they were conducting an investigation, but so far, they have not discovered any evidence of misconduct.
“We prioritize the well-being of all individuals—our students, our employees, and our guests,” the statement said. Recently, our staff has unfortunately been subjected to a series of threatening messages, ranging from general to highly specific. This is highly unacceptable and a grave matter that we are addressing internally and with the necessary authorities.
The Rocket Center stated that no specific allegations were mentioned in the initial social media post.
“The U.S. Space & Rocket Center wants to reassure parents, teachers, and the public that no child has been physically harmed on our campus,” the statement said. Actually, there was never any mention of such an accusation during the recent social media uproar. Furthermore, our operation is meticulously crafted with multiple layers of protection to prevent any potential vulnerabilities.
